至系列(一)。 四、Scala集合 1. Scala集合概述 Scala对集合的操作就是Sp ...
Array 与Java的Array类似,也是长度不可变的数组,此外,由于Scala与Java都是运行在JVM中,双方可以互相调用,因此Scala数组的底层实际上是Java数组。 注意:访问数组中元素使用 而不是Java中的 可以直接使用Array 创建数组,元素类型自动推断 如果类型不一致则为公共父类型 ArrayBuffer 类似于Java中的ArrayList长度可变集合类 遍历Array和A ...
2017-12-10 17:24 0 1060 推荐指数:
至系列(一)。 四、Scala集合 1. Scala集合概述 Scala对集合的操作就是Sp ...
Map 创建Map // 创建一个不可变的Map scala> val ages = Map( "Leo" -> 30, "Sparks" -> ...
目 录 一、Scala概述 二、Scala数据类型 三、Scala函数 四、Scala集合 五、Scala伴生对象 六、Scala trait 七、Actor 八、隐式转换与隐式参数 九、Scala JDBC 由于整理的篇幅较长,所以文章计划分三次发布。 一、Scala ...
前言 本篇主要讲Scala的Array、BufferArray、List,更多教程请参考: Scala教程 本篇知识点概括 若长度固定则使用Array,若长度可能有 变化则使用ArrayBuffer 提供初始值时不要使用new,复杂对象数组没有提供初始值时必须提供 ...
目录 保留字 分号 变量声明 Range 偏函数 示例 代码 运行 运行结果 ...
Scala入门 【1】 转载请注明出处:http://www.cnblogs.com/BYRans/ 1 基础 val定义的为常量,var为变量 val name:Type = ***,变量名后加冒号,然后定义变量类型 Scala有7种数值类型:Byte ...
在Scala中,Array代表的含义与Java类似,也是长度不可改变的数组。此外,由于Scala与java都是运行在JVM中,双方可以互相调用,因此Scala数组底层实际上是java数组。列如字符串数组java的String[],整数的数组int[]. 可以直接使用Array ...
翻转数组 函数 描述 transpose 对换数组的维度;转置 ndarray.T 和 self.transpose() 相同;转置 rollaxis 向后滚动 ...